Output 4cafb589d9903827419539d7992e158f5fe79ed0e5cfb5bf6ceaf56ea7864ff9:0

value
288656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ea2642b9b203a790c33bdd854293497c959037d OP_EQUAL
address
332PvNeXgRfQ8uGXnYZh1hndKvpzquiGvJ
transaction
4cafb589d9903827419539d7992e158f5fe79ed0e5cfb5bf6ceaf56ea7864ff9
spent
true